Early 20th Century Italian Vintage Showcase in Painted Wood and Glass

About the Item

Stunning vintage Italian glass cabinet from the early 1900's. The vintage showcase has the structure of sturdy wood, painted in gold color in the base and for the legs, while wood painted with modular floral patterns on a black background for the structure and for the doors. Precious glass of the period. The showcase has inside the predisposition, through the hooks, for two shelves. Slight restoration of the wood. The rich and luxurious style of the Italian showcase can be adapted to environments in baroque and rococo style or sumptuous living rooms that recall the unmistakable style of design of the early 20th century.
